>Rich,
>There's definitely no external difference between the two types of
>three rail gearboxes... I've done the swap myself in my '70 Mk3.
>They "stole" space for the synch equipment on the first gear from
>the reverse gears, so no external modifications were necessary. This
>made the gears for reverse narrower in the all synchro gearbox. Also
>the "Reverse gear actuator" 114781 in the three rail top cover was
>changed to the new design no 147394.
>Boy was I puzzled before I went and bought the new actuator... ;-(
>It was virtually impossible to engage reverse gear! Had to start over
>again rebuilding the top cover assembly with the new actuator...
